UKG features and specs

  • Comprehensive HR Features
    UKG Pro offers a wide range of human resources solutions, including talent acquisition, onboarding, payroll, and performance management, allowing for seamless HR operations in one integrated platform.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The platform is designed with usability in mind, providing an intuitive interface that is easy for employees and administrators to navigate, which reduces the learning curve and improves user adoption.
  • Scalability
    UKG Pro is suitable for businesses of all sizes, from small businesses to large enterprises, providing the flexibility to scale HR processes as the business grows.
  • Strong Reporting and Analytics
    The software includes robust reporting and analytics capabilities, allowing organizations to gain actionable insights from their HR data to make informed decisions.
  • Excellent Customer Support
    UKG Pro is known for providing reliable customer support, with dedicated support teams and resources to help resolve issues and provide guidance.

Possible disadvantages of UKG

  • Cost
    UKG Pro can be expensive for small to medium-sized businesses, especially those with limited budgets for HR software solutions.
  • Complex Initial Setup
    The initial setup and implementation of UKG Pro can be complex and time-consuming, requiring dedicated resources to ensure a smooth transition.
  • Customization Limitations
    While the platform offers various features, customization options can be limited, which might not meet the unique needs of every organization.
  • Integration Challenges
    Some users have reported difficulties integrating UKG Pro with other third-party systems, which can disrupt existing workflows and require additional support.
  • Frequent Updates
    Frequent software updates can sometimes lead to temporary disruptions and require users to frequently adapt to new interface changes and features.

Materialize CSS features and specs

  • Responsive Design
    Materialize CSS provides a responsive grid system, making it easier to create layouts that work well on various screen sizes and devices.
  • Material Design
    Adheres to Google's Material Design principles, offering a modern and professional look that is consistent across web applications.
  • Component Variety
    Offers a wide range of pre-built components, including forms, buttons, cards, and navigation bars, which helps speed up development.
  • Customization
    Provides options to customize components using Sass, making it flexible for specific design needs.
  • Built-in JavaScript
    Includes built-in JavaScript components like modals, carousels, and tabs, which enhance functionality without requiring additional libraries.

Possible disadvantages of Materialize CSS

  • Learning Curve
    Although it follows Material Design guidelines, there is a learning curve associated with understanding and implementing its various components and classes.
  • File Size
    Including the full library can make your project heavier, affecting load times, especially for users on slower connections.
  • Customization Complexity
    While customizable, deeply customizing or overriding default styles can sometimes be complicated and time-consuming.
  • Dependency on jQuery
    Some components still rely on jQuery, adding to the library size and potentially conflicting with modern JavaScript practices.
  • Community Support
    Compared to larger frameworks like Bootstrap, Materialize CSS has a smaller community, which can result in fewer third-party resources and plugins.

Analysis of Materialize CSS

Overall verdict

  • Materialize CSS is a good choice if you're looking for a framework that emphasizes Material Design and comes with a sleek, modern interface. It's particularly useful for developers who want to quickly integrate Google's design philosophy without delving into custom styling or layout creation.

Why this product is good

  • Materialize CSS is a front-end framework based on Material Design principles developed by Google. It provides a comprehensive set of UI components that help developers create visually appealing and responsive web applications quickly. The framework includes a variety of pre-styled components like buttons, forms, cards, and much more, which adhere to the Material Design guidelines. This consistency in design components helps ensure a cohesive and professional look across web applications. Additionally, it simplifies responsive design with a grid system that's easy to implement, and it comes with excellent documentation and a supportive community.

Recommended for

    Materialize CSS is recommended for teams and developers who prefer Google's Material Design aesthetic, are building applications with a focus on rapid UI development, and value consistency and ease of use. It's also great for projects where a pre-existing UI library speeds up the development process, such as prototypes, admin dashboards, or smaller web applications. However, for highly customized UI components or non-Material Design projects, other frameworks might be more suitable.
